Tamarind is a deliciously tangy fruit that has been used in cuisines and traditional medicine for centuries. Beyond its unique sweet and sour flavor, tamarind is packed with incredible health benefits that make it a great addition to your diet. Whether you enjoy it as a paste, in drinks, or as a natural ingredient in dishes, tamarind can boost your well-being in surprising ways. Here are five amazing facts about tamarind that will make you want to eat more of it!

First, tamarind is a powerhouse of nutrients. It is rich in vitamins like B1, B2, B3, and C, as well as essential minerals such as magnesium, potassium, and iron. These nutrients help improve digestion, enhance energy levels, and support overall health. Additionally, tamarind is packed with antioxidants, which help fight harmful free radicals in the body and reduce inflammation.

Second, tamarind is excellent for heart health. Studies suggest that it can help lower bad cholesterol (LDL) while increasing good cholesterol (HDL), reducing the risk of heart disease. Its high potassium content also supports healthy blood pressure levels by regulating sodium balance in the body. Adding tamarind to your meals may contribute to better cardiovascular function and overall heart wellness.

Lastly, tamarind is a natural digestive aid. It contains dietary fiber and natural compounds that promote smooth digestion and relieve constipation. In traditional medicine, tamarind has been used as a remedy for bloating and indigestion.
